Therapeutic Effect Observation of Surgery on Congenital Fibrovascular Pupillary Membrane

Insights

Congenital fibrovascular pupillary membrane (CFPM) affects eyes with thickened corneas and shallow anterior chambers. Early surgery before age 3 significantly reduces amblyopia risk in children with CFPM.

Area of Science:

  • Ophthalmology
  • Pediatric Ophthalmology
  • Anatomic Pathology

Background:

  • Congenital fibrovascular pupillary membrane (CFPM) is a rare condition affecting the eye.
  • Understanding its clinical presentation and treatment outcomes is crucial for pediatric eye care.

Purpose of the Study:

  • To retrospectively analyze the clinical characteristics of CFPM.
  • To evaluate the therapeutic outcomes of different treatment modalities for CFPM.

Main Methods:

  • Retrospective review of 13 eyes from 12 children diagnosed with CFPM.
  • Analysis of clinical data, ophthalmic examinations, and treatment outcomes.
  • Histopathological examination using hematoxylin-eosin staining.

Main Results:

  • Most cases (83.3%) required surgical membranectomy.
  • Affected eyes showed increased corneal and lens thickness, and shallower anterior chambers.
  • Surgery improved visual acuity and pupil size; early surgery (≤3 years) reduced amblyopia risk.

Conclusions:

  • CFPM eyes present with structural changes and typically normal intraocular pressure.
  • Membranectomy is effective and safe, with low recurrence.
  • Timely surgical intervention before age 3 is key to minimizing amblyopia.
